In the dynamic panorama of modern IT infrastructure, scalability has come to be synonymous with agility, performance, and responsiveness. With their inherent elasticity, cloud-based database offerings have revolutionized how companies manipulate and scale their databases. This article delves into the importance of scalability in cloud-based database services, exploring how the elasticity of those answers empowers businesses to fulfill the evolving needs of the virtual technology.
The Essence of Scalability in Modern IT:
Scalability is the capacity of a gadget to handle expanded workloads or boom gracefully with out compromising overall performance. In the context of databases, scalability is important for accommodating expanding datasets, helping greater users, and adapting to fluctuations in demand. Traditional on-premise databases frequently want assist with scaling, main to performance bottlenecks and increased operational complexities.
Cloud-Based Database Services: The Catalyst for Scalability:
Cloud-based database services have emerged as a game-changer inside the realm of scalability. These offerings, provided through leading cloud providers, leverage the ideas of elasticity to ensure that databases can scale seamlessly in reaction to changing requirements. The key additives contributing to the scalability of cloud-based totally database services include on-call for useful resource allocation, computerized load balancing, and the ability to address dynamic workloads.
On-Demand Resource Allocation:
Cloud-primarily based databases operate on a pay-as-you-move version, permitting corporations to allocate and deallocate assets based totally on call for. This on-call for aid allocation is a fundamental thing of scalability. Organizations can scale up in the course of top durations as workloads fluctuate to ensure best overall performance and cut back during quieter times to limit prices. This dynamic resource allocation aligns useful resource usage with requirements, selling performance and fee-effectiveness.
Automatic Load Balancing:
Automatic load-balancing mechanisms similarly facilitate elasticity in cloud-based database offerings. These offerings intelligently distribute incoming workloads throughout to be had assets, ensuring no unmarried node turns into a bottleneck. As demand will increase, the device can automatically distribute the burden throughout extra sources, preventing overall performance degradation and optimizing response instances.
Dynamic Workload Handling:
The potential to deal with dynamic workloads is an indicator of scalable cloud-based totally database services. Whether dealing with unexpected spikes in consumer hobby, improved information processing necessities, or new application deployments, these services can adapt rapidly. Dynamic workload dealing with ensures that databases stay responsive no matter unpredictable and fluctuating demands, presenting flexibility that conventional databases warfare to match.
Horizontal and Vertical Scaling:
Cloud-based database services offer each horizontal and vertical scaling alternatives. Horizontal scaling entails adding greater times or nodes to distribute the workload, at the same time as vertical scaling includes growing the computing energy of current nodes. This versatility empowers businesses to pick out the maximum suitable scaling method based totally on their specific necessities, imparting customization and adaptability critical to scalability.
Global Distribution for Enhanced Scalability:
Many cloud-primarily based database services function throughout a community of global information facilities. This global distribution enables groups to deploy databases toward their give up-customers, lowering latency and enhancing performance. Additionally, the capacity to copy and synchronize statistics across geographically dispersed places contributes to progressed scalability, ensuring that businesses can serve a global person base seamlessly.
Scalability for Big Data and Analytics:
As organizations more and more leverage massive records and analytics, the scalability of database services will become even extra critical. Cloud-based totally solutions are designed to deal with big volumes of information and complicated analytical queries. Scalable database services empower companies to extract precious insights from their data, supporting facts-in depth methods and unlocking the potential for statistics-driven selection-making.
Cost-Efficiency through Scalability:
Scalability in cloud-primarily based database services is ready performance and cost efficiency. With the potential to scale sources based on actual usage, businesses can optimize their infrastructure prices. Scaling down during durations of low demand guarantees that sources are not underutilized at the same time as scaling up at some stage in top intervals ensures most reliable overall performance without incurring pointless charges.
Meeting Future Challenges with Scalable Solutions:
The virtual panorama usually evolves, and businesses face the assignment of staying in advance of the curve. Scalable answers supplied with the aid of cloud-primarily based database offerings function companies to meet destiny demanding situations optimistically. Whether adapting to new technologies, accommodating developing datasets, or responding to shifts in user conduct, the pliability of these solutions ensures that databases can evolve alongside the converting desires of the business.
The elasticity of cloud-primarily based database offerings is a cornerstone within the evolution of current IT infrastructure. Scalability isn't simply a technical function but a strategic enabler that empowers companies to navigate the complexities of the digital generation. By embracing scalable solutions, corporations can obtain surest performance, flexibility, and price-performance, laying the foundation for a resilient and destiny-geared up database infrastructure. As the virtual landscape advances, the elasticity of cloud-primarily based database services stands as a crucial differentiator for groups in search of to thrive in an ever-changing technological landscape.